If a preference is not given a design will be selected at random. Looking to add bold texture and vibrant colour to your garden? Celosia, also known as woolflower or cockscomb, is a true standout! Belonging to the amaranth family, this tropical beauty features flame-like or crested flower heads in stunning shades of red, orange, yellow, pink, and even green. Loved by florists and gardeners alike, Celosia is easy to grow, versatile, and even edible in some cultures! Key Features of Celosia: Feathery Flowers:Many Celosia varieties produce fluffy, plume-like blooms that resemble flamesperfect for adding texture to beds and borders! Cockscomb Shapes:Varieties like Celosia argentea (Cristata Group) form crested flower heads that look just like a roosters combfun and fabulously eye-catching! Vivid Colours:From fiery reds and oranges to sunshine yellows and soft pinks, Celosia brings an explosion of colour to your garden. Edible Qualities:Certain Celosia species are used in cooking in parts of Africa and Asiaornamental and useful! Easy to Grow:These sun-lovers thrive in full sun and well-drained soilideal for summer displays. Popular Types of Celosia: Plumed Celosia (Celosia plumosa):Tall, feathery spikes often called Prince of Wales’ Feathers. Great in pots or garden borders! Cockscomb Celosia (Celosia argentea Cristata Group):Bold, wavy crestsadds instant drama to garden beds or floral arrangements. Wheat Celosia (Celosia spicata):Slender, upright flower spikes that resemble wheat or barleyelegant and long-lasting. Growing & Using Celosia: Sunlight:Loves a sunny spotthe more sun, the brighter the bloom! Soil:Needs well-drained soiladd grit if needed to avoid soggy roots. Watering:Water regularly during dry spells, especially while the plants are young or blooming. Great for Cut Flowers:Celosia makes fantastic cut flowersespecially popular in Japanand can last for weeks in a vase. Dried Blooms:Let the blooms dry naturally to create long-lasting dried arrangementsperfect for autumn displays. Top Tip: Pair Celosia with ornamental grasses or silver foliage plants to really make those colours pop!
